Definitions for: Trou-de-loup


[n] a sloping pit with a stake in the middle used as an obstacle to the enemy



Webster (1913) Definition: Trou"-de-loup", n.; pl. Trous-de-loup. [F. trou
hole + de of + loup wolf.] (Mil.)
A pit in the form of an inverted cone or pyramid, constructed
as an obstacle to the approach of an enemy, and having a
pointed stake in the middle. The pits are called also
trapholes.
